WebApr 23, 2024 · To be eligible for ‘new style’ JSA you’ll need to have worked as an employee and paid Class 1 National Insurance contributions, usually in the last 2 to 3 years. National Insurance credits can also count. You will not be eligible if you were self-employed and only paid Class 2 National Insurance contributions, unless you were working as a ... WebSelf employment and benefits: Frequently asked questions. 1. Can I get self-employed Maternity Pay? Statutory Maternity Pay (SMP) is paid by an employer when an employee leaves work to have a baby. If you are self employed, you cannot get Statutory Maternity Pay as you are working for yourself and therefore do not have an employer.
